During a farmers field survey, a disease was found infecting cucumber in polyhouse and the symptoms were resembling collar rot caused by several fungi especially those from the oomycete group. No need to mention the problem was of utmost concern to the farmer as crop in the polyhouse is of paramount importance.

stained mycelium and macroconidia of Fusarium Slides from the mycelia present on the collar region were prepared onsight and examined under foldscope. A large number of crescent-shaped macroconidia of Fusarium were visible under foldscope. Thus, the disease was identified as Fusarium Stem and root rot of cucumber caused by Fusarium oxysporum f.sp. radicis cucumerinum. Based on diagnosis possible management options were discussed and recommended to the farmer to safeguard the crop from further deterioration.
